Output 0663e24560431c235e13fd6a40a23ca63bde720471ca3d9c2317efd4023559fa:7
- value
- 90673
- script pubkey
- OP_0 OP_PUSHBYTES_20 65bbc266ce29689fec0fef4dc8bfc93b1d8bafbe
- address
- bc1qvkauyekw995flmq0aaxu307f8vwchta7t76j8n
- transaction
- 0663e24560431c235e13fd6a40a23ca63bde720471ca3d9c2317efd4023559fa